How to Sell a Used Sell Grandfather Clocks
Begin by assessing the condition, focusing on the movement, case finish, and any missing parts since buyers prioritize functionality and originality. Clear photos of the clock face, interior mechanism, and overall structure help establish credibility. Listings should detail the maker, approximate age, dimensions, and service history. How Much Is a Used Sell Grandfather Clocks Worth?
Resale values for a used Sell Grandfather Clocks typically range based on age, maker reputation, and working condition, with well-maintained antique pieces retaining more value than newer or damaged ones. Value drops quickly from neglected maintenance or non-original components. Certain brands and features like intricate carvings hold interest longer.
